Tal Davies
Tal is a British Comedian of the Year 2025 finalist, writer, and self-proclaimed scumbag who blends toe-curling anecdotes with dry observational humour, delivered with a warm, likeable stage presence and a deadpan Brummie accent.
A BBC New Comedy Award regional finalist, Funny Women finalist, and British Comedian of the Year semi-finalist, Tal was also crowned Breakthrough Act at the Midlands Comedy Awards and supported the likes of Milton Jones, Paul Chowdhry, Alison Spittle, Milton Jones and Josh Pugh on tour.

Ben Briggs
A professional comedian for over 15 years, Ben has worked as both an act and compere for some of the biggest clubs in the UK and abroad.
He is brash, honest, razor sharp and at times dark but always very, very funny. Ben has appeared at the Leicester, Nottingham, Birmingham and Edinburgh Comedy festivals. In 2015 he was finalist in the English Comedian of the Year.

CHRIS LUMB
As seen on Russell Howard's Good News, Chris Lumb is no stranger to comedy. As the manager and performer of improv group "The Discount Comedy Checkout" he's played gigs with them for 12 years! In this time he’s developed an MC style which has fun with audiences and makes the night fully rounded.
With more strings to his comedy bow than a funny Robin Hood, he's a comedy director having award winning films played at festivals such as Raindance. He also started a YouTube channel imaginatively titled Chris Lumb Comedy where he creates sketches and live show videos! As a keen impressionist Chris has also appeared on Russell Howard's Good News performing his favourite Star Wars impressions!
